Archaeologists Searching For More Victims Of Tulsa Massacre
New developments surrounding the 100-year-old massacre in Tulsa are emerging. A team of archaeologists and community members will begin exhuming bodies to determine if they were victims of the violent attacks. BNC Correspondent Dray Clark joins "Start Your Day" with Sharon Reed and Mike Hill with more on this story. Although the official death toll has remained 37, historians who studied the massacre say the figure is too low.
